| > Hi all,
| > the /var/run/clamav/clamd.ctl is no more there :(
| > And couldn't find on what package it's attached to restore it.
| > Any hint ?
| 
| > mess-mate
| >
| 
| This will not exists when clamd is not running. Try:
| 
| /etc/init.d/clamav-daemon stop
| /etc/init.d/clamav-daemon start
| ls -l /var/run/clamav/
| 
Ahh , ok. That file is empty.
